<< I take your point - so the question is "Is there a provision in law
governing LAs that allows them to set up a portal for the purpose of
distributing information to all departments and if not how do the government
expect e-enabled government to take off?" >>
--------
Actually the questions are: Is there legal right to pass data from Planning
to Housing? Is there a right to pass data from Housing to Social Services?
Is there a right to pass data from Dept X to Dept Y (where Xand Y are
departments of your choice). This is because all the departments generally
operate under different legislation, and sometimes more than one Act can
apply to the operations, eg The Town Police Clauses Act of 1847 and the
Miscellaneous Provisions Act of 1976 both apply to the licencing department -
the former for Hackney Licences and the latter for Private Hire vehicles.
The requirements on licence holder data being made public are different for
the two Acts and therefore there could never be a joint register (although
some councils have done just that and could be subject to challenge).
